    Gabriel India Limited signs joint venture with SK Enmove, part of the US$148 billion SK Group, among South Korea’s two largest conglomerates

    • The joint venture marks Gabriel India’s evolution into a diversified automotive systems and components company beyond just suspension and ride control.
    • Building on recent expansions in the areas of sunroofs, fasteners and solar dampers as well as a strategic restructuring led by ANAND Group which has been warmly welcomed by shareholders and stakeholders.

    PUNE, India and SEOUL, South Korea, October 17, 2025 /PRNewswire/ — Gabriel India Limited (GIL), the NSE-listed flagship of the $2.4 billion ANAND Group, announced a landmark joint venture with SK Enmove, a leading Korean energy and lubricants company and a subsidiary of South Korea’s SK Group, one of the country’s two largest conglomerates with over $250 billion in assets.

    Gabriel India Limited (GIL) has signed a landmark joint venture with SK Enmove, part of South Korea's US$148 billion SK Group, marking a major milestone in its transformation into a diversified leader in automotive systems and components. The signing ceremony in Seoul was graced by Ms. Anjali Singh, Executive Chairman of Gabriel India Limited and ANAND Group, Mr. Jaisal Singh, Vice Chairman of ANAND Group, and Mr. Mahendra Kumar Goyal, CEO of ANAND Group, along with executives of SK Group.

    This strategic partnership represents an important step in GIL’s transformation into a diversified automotive systems and components company, expanding beyond its traditional core business in drive control products. The JV positions GIL to enter the fast-growing 40,000 Cr Indian market. electric vehicle lubricants and fluids market expected to witness steady growth with the increasing adoption of electric vehicles and vehicles.

    ‘SK Enmove Gabriel India’, where SK Enmove will hold 51% stake and GIL the remaining 49%, will leverage the existing strengths and operations of both partners, with an aim to ensure an immediate and strong presence in the automotive fluids segment. This includes the establishment of a new facility and also involves the acquisition of SK Enmove’s existing operations in India, providing immediate foothold.

    Leveraging GIL’s strong brand image, close relationships with OEMs and extensive aftermarket distribution network, the new joint venture is poised to expand rapidly in the Indian market starting this December.

    This decision follows GIL’s recent diversification initiatives, notably its JV with Korean JINHAP for automotive fasteners; a partnership with the Dutch company Inalfa Roof Systems for opening roofs and its entry into the field of renewable energies thanks to solar dampers. GIL has also expanded into the European bicycle market with its suspension products.

    “Gabriel India stands on the cusp of a historic transformation: from a world-class suspension leader to an emerging automotive systems and components powerhouse with a rapidly expanding portfolio across multiple segments of the mobility ecosystem. » said Ms. Anjali Singh, Executive Chairman, Gabriel India and ANAND Group.

    Speaking on the signing of the joint venture, Mr. Jaisal Singh, Vice Chairman of ANAND who heads the group’s mergers and acquisitions, said: “This new joint venture with the prestigious SK Group of Korea, through SK Enmove, is an important milestone in our growth and diversification journey, bringing the best technologies and businesses to India. It positions our flagship product, Gabriel India Limited, to offer a wider range of world-class solutions across a broad spectrum of the automotive sector and beyond, building on decades of excellence and trust that has been our hallmark with our shareholders and customers ever since. 1961.”

    “With products designed for both ICE and EV applications, we are well positioned to offer a diverse range to our customers across the mobility spectrum,” added Mr. Singh.

    Mr. Kim Wone-kee, CEO of SK Enmovesaid, “Through this strategic cooperation with ANAND Group, SK Enmove will become a leading brand in the Indian lubricants market.

    Through this JV, Gabriel India – having reported a consolidated turnover of ₹4063 Cr. in FY 2024-25, up nearly 20% YoY – will enter into end-to-end manufacturing and distribution of a comprehensive range of products, including engine oils, electric vehicle fluids, shock absorber oils, industrial lubricants, greases and electronic thermal fluids.

    This JV with SK Enmove reinforces GIL’s commitment to innovation, growth and leadership in emerging automotive segments.

    The joint venture agreement was signed on October 15, 2025 at SK Enmove Headquarters in Seoul, South Korea, in the presence of Ms. Anjali Singh, Executive Chairman of Gabriel India Limited, Mr. Jaisal Singh, Vice Chairman of ANAND, and Mr. Mahendra Kumar Goyal, CEO of ANAND.


    About ANAND Group

    Founded in 1961, ANAND is a US$2.4 billion conglomerate highly regarded in manufacturing world-class products and systems for the automotive industry. The group comprises 31 operating companies, including 13 joint ventures and 4 technical collaborations, and has championed the idea of ​​“Make in India” since its inception. The group designs and manufactures technologically advanced products and solutions in the areas of ride control, engines, transmission, air conditioning, engine cooling, braking systems, sunroofs, sealants and adhesives, electric motors, safety products and electric power steering, among others for India and the world.

    The Group is spread across 75 sites in India and employs more than 21,000 people.


    About Gabriel India

    Established in 1961, Gabriel India Limited is the flagship company of the ANAND Group and one of the most trusted names in India in the field of automobile component manufacturing. With a heritage spanning over six decades, Gabriel has become a market leader in ride control products, including shock absorbers, struts and front forks, serving all major automotive segments: two and three wheelers, passenger cars, commercial vehicles and railways.

    Gabriel India’s products are manufactured in nine state-of-the-art factories, supported by three satellite facilities, with a cumulative production capacity of 60 million units per year. With a presence in 25 countries and trusted partnerships with leading OEMs, including those in the growing electric vehicle (EV) segment, Gabriel continues to be at the forefront of India’s mobility revolution.


    About SK Enmove

    SK Enmove is one of Korea’s leading energy and lubricant companies and a subsidiary of SK Group, one of South Korea’s largest conglomerates with more than $250 billion in assets. A global leader in premium lubricants and energy solutions, SK Enmove serves various industrial and automotive applications across multiple geographies. Its innovative products and technologies are trusted by OEMs and consumers around the world.
